About The Position

Since opening its doors in 1942, Ochsner Health has been committed to serving, healing, leading, educating, and innovating, attributing its progress to dedicated employees. This Supervisor - Clinical Research role coordinates the clinical trials and administrative activities of assigned clinical research departments in collaboration with leadership and principal investigators. The position organizes and conducts all clinical trial functions, including staffing within its area of responsibility, and supervises clinical research and support staff. The supervisor is also responsible for reporting any suspected research irregularities to leadership and functions as a project manager for clinical trials in assigned areas.

Requirements

  • High school diploma or equivalent.
  • 5 years of experience conducting research and clinical trials; OR 4 years of experience conducting research and clinical trials with a bachelor’s degree.
  • Basic Life Support (BLS) certification within 60 days of hire.
  • Certified Clinical Research Coordinator (CCRC) certification by the Association of Clinical Research Professionals (ACRP) within 1 year in position.
  • Strong knowledge of safe protocol management in clinical trials.
  • Strong knowledge of grant and budget development.
  • Proficiency in using computers, software, and web-based applications, and ability to manage patient databases.
  • Effective verbal and written communication skills and ability to present information clearly and professionally to varying levels of individuals.
  • Organizational and time management skills and ability to multi-task and pay close attention to detail.
  • Strong analytical skills.
  • Strong supervisory/leadership, interpersonal, and conflict resolution skills and ability to demonstrate good judgement.

Responsibilities

  • Coordinates and oversees the regulatory and administrative processes and other research activity and participant activity as it relates to the conduct of assigned clinical trials.
  • Develops and maintains required documentation.
  • Supervises, trains and develops department staff.
  • Maintains competency in and conducts daily work in accordance with requirements and regulations associated with the conduct of clinical trials and other related research activity.
  • Develops and ensures physical and technological infrastructure.
  • Adapts behavior to the specific patient population, including but not limited to: respect for privacy, method of introduction to the patient, adapting explanation of services or procedures to be performed, requesting permissions and communication style.
  • Performs other related duties as required.
  • Remains knowledgeable on current federal, state and local laws, accreditation standards or regulatory agency requirements that apply to the assigned area of responsibility and ensures compliance with all such laws, regulations and standards.
  • Maintains and complies with the company's Compliance & Privacy Program and Standards of Conduct, including the immediate reporting of any known or suspected unethical or questionable behaviors or conduct; patient/employee safety, patient privacy, and/or other compliance-related concerns.
